Siquirres is a residential town in the middle of the plains and banana fields. At the crossroads of highways 32 and 10, it is a crossroads town that had its heyday at the time of its railway station, which closed in 1991. Siquirres has little interest in itself, but you can stop there to withdraw money if you go to Parismina (no ATMs there). If you have some time, visit the finca Las Tilapias a few kilometers away. This is where the famous crocodile Pocho lived, domesticated by a man who made him his friend. He died of old age in 2011; this strange relationship was the subject of a documentary.
